PETA is taking the animal rights fight to the virtual world of War of Warcraft!
Apparently, there are four “Horde seal killers” running wild and clubbing seals. These beasties are then selling the furs for large amounts of virtual currency. PETA isn’t having any of this and apparently has quite a few members that are regular WoW players ready to defend the virtual baby seals. From the blog,
That’s right, gamers, get ready: This Saturday, World of Warcraft (WoW) players will have the opportunity to combat a team of four Horde seal killers. We need your help to stop them from bashing in the heads of any more seals! Thrall refused to ban the slaughter of seals, despite multiple requests from the Alliance to do so, because Orgrimmar stands to make a large profit from the fur.
Activists from across the Eastern Kingdoms and Kalimdor are banding together to put a stop to the atrocious seal slaughter. Anyone who slaughters baby seals for their fur must surely be in service to the evil Lich King.
Starting this Saturday at 1pm EST, you too can join the masses in setting the stage for a protest (and, most likely, ensuing battle) in the Howling Fjord. Of course, you must have a minimum level of 70 to enter the Fjords — so noobs are SOL.
